Air Cooled Condensing Unit Overview
Air cooled condensing units are refrigeration systems that utilize air as a cooling medium. They are commonly used in various applications, including commercial refrigeration and HVAC systems. The primary function of these units is to condense refrigerant vapor back into liquid form using ambient air.
One of the significant advantages of air cooled condensing units is their simplicity in installation and operation. As they do not require water for cooling, they are ideal for locations where water resources are limited or where water use is costly. This feature makes them a popular choice for many businesses looking to minimize operational costs.

Moreover, air cooled condensing units are generally more environmentally friendly than water-cooled systems. They reduce water consumption and the potential for water pollution, aligning with the growing emphasis on sustainability in industrial practices.
Chiller System Insights
Chillers are specialized cooling systems designed to remove heat from a fluid through a vapor-compression or absorption refrigeration cycle. They are widely utilized in large-scale industrial processes, commercial buildings, and centralized air conditioning systems.
One of the primary benefits of chillers is their ability to provide precise temperature control, making them suitable for environments that require strict thermal management, such as hospitals and data centers. Their design allows for efficient heat removal, maintaining optimal operating conditions for sensitive equipment and processes.
Chillers can be classified into two main types: air-cooled and water-cooled. While air-cooled chillers rely on air to dissipate heat, water-cooled chillers use water, which can lead to higher efficiency in certain applications. Choosing between these two options often depends on the specific needs of the project and available resources.
Comparing Efficiency and Performance
When comparing air cooled condensing units and chillers, efficiency is a crucial factor. Generally, chillers tend to offer better energy efficiency, especially in larger installations, due to their advanced technology and higher capacity for heat exchange.
However, air cooled condensing units are often more cost-effective for smaller applications. Their lower initial investment and reduced maintenance requirements make them an attractive option for businesses with limited budgets or smaller cooling needs.
The performance of both systems can also be influenced by climate. In warmer climates, air cooled condensing units may struggle to maintain efficiency compared to chillers, which can perform optimally even at higher temperatures due to their cooling mechanisms.
